Third Day's eighth national release, Wherever You Are, was the second most-downloaded album in the iTunes Music Store this week, while the band's radio single, “Cry Out to Jesus,” was No. 1 on the R&R Adult Contemporary Indicator Chart. The song has been associated with Third Day's hurricane-relief campaign, which to-date has raised more than $195,000 in aid. During the first performance of their Third Day All Access: Stories and Songs tour, the band unveiled their new Web site that had more than 1,000 visitors within the first 30 minutes of activity. The site features a new blog section, a ring-tone store and a “day-in-the-life-of” section. Third Day concerts also can be broadcast live on the site.
